The York County Heritage Trust offers to individuals over 100 miles away a program to answer limited reference requests, for a moderate fee, payable in advance and non-refundable.   This search service is limited to one name (of an individual/event/subject) per request.   Upon receipt of payment, we will search the following:
  1. Vital statistics abstracts (consisting mainly of church records).
  2. Tax abstracts from 1762, 1783, 1795 for York County.   (Prior to 1800 Adams County was part of York County.)
  3. York Co. in the Revolution by Young/Pennsylvania Civil War Volunteers by Bates.
  4. Marriage index to York County newspapers 1783-1909.
  5. Death index to York County newspapers 1783-1909.
  6. Genealogical reports of the Society (limited number of surnames, cut off date of 1850).
  7. Cemetery index of York and Adams Counties (tombstone records with a cut off date of 1930).
  8. Appropriate family file.
  9. Will and Orphan's Court abstracts 1749-1850.
  10. Manuscript collection index.
  11. Indices to published York County histories.
  12. All other sources which seem appropriate.

In general, we will not locate living relatives, trace the history of a property or search the federal census.   We will provide a list of professional researchers upon request.   The fee for each search is $50.00 (U.S.) or $35 (U.S.) for members of the York County Heritage Trust.   This fee is payable in advance and non-refundable regardless of the outcome of the search.   This covers research time and up to 15 copies.   Additional photocopies are 50 cents each (will be limited to 20 extra copies).
